Post subject: | FAE 2016 T23 question |
Does the FAE interfere with the wedge locking pins ? It just seems like it’s in the way. |
Author: | onewake09 [ Sun Nov 26, 2017 12:01 pm ] |
Post subject: | Re: FAE 2016 T23 question |
It shouldnt. Ive seen an axis with floating wedge and the factory surfpipe before. Cant remember where though. |
Author: | Brian5366 [ Sun Nov 26, 2017 12:29 pm ] |
Post subject: | Re: FAE 2016 T23 question |
There will be no issues with the factory surf pipe and the wedge. I have this on my 2016 t23 and wouldn't have it any other way. |

Author: | Brian5366 [ Sun Nov 26, 2017 7:21 pm ] |
Post subject: | Re: FAE 2016 T23 question |
No problem. There are Lot of benefits such as less fumes and such but the biggest for me is noise. It's amazing surfing 15ft back or boarding 70ft back and hearing every note and lyric of the music playing. It's also awesome being able to talk to passengers in the boat while surfing. |

Does the FAE make it a pain to get to the floating wedge or is access still good? Sent from my iPhone using Tapatalk |
Author: | Brian5366 [ Mon Nov 27, 2017 5:58 pm ] |
Post subject: | Re: FAE 2016 T23 question |
Access is still a breeze. There is a door in the swim deck that opens and you reach down. If anything the exhaust helps because you learn where it is in correlation and it makes finding the little locking pins easier. |

Does the FAE effect the shape or surface of your surf wave? |
Author: | Brian5366 [ Wed Nov 29, 2017 7:43 pm ] |
Post subject: | Re: FAE 2016 T23 question |
Not at all, little to no effect other than the quieter, less toxic ride. The exhaust tip is not lower than the hull so has no impact on the water displacement. |
